POSITION DESCRIPTION
This is an outpatient primary care position providing services toprimarily geriatric patients. Physicians conduct an average of 12 to 15 visits per day, allowingample time to examine and counsel every patient. The physician provides exceptional medical care to patients byconducting physical exams, ordering and interpreting diagnostictests, and developing treatment plans. This role involves directpatient care and administering medication, along with significantchronic disease management. Specific duties of the role include, but are not limited to:
- provide care for older adult patients with acute and chronicillnesses
- seek consultation from specialists when needed
- assess, diagnose, treat, manage, educate, and promote patienthealth and wellness
- provide care coordination and documentation for patients
- provide quality evidence-based medical care in a managed careenvironment
- interpret data and diagnostic results including but not limitedto radiology, EKG, etc.
- oversee and supervise nurse practitioners and physicianassistants when needed
- ensure that patients are seen at least every other visit by aphysician The practice uses an EHR and provides full clinical andadministrative support.
All providers share equally in the on-call schedule, which consistsof low volume phone triage only. The physician will be on-call 2 or3 weeks per year.
